lib-mail: istream-binary-converter - Avoid unbounded recursion

i_stream_binary_converter_read() tail-recursed into itself whenever a
parsed block produced no stream output (new_size == old_size), e.g. a
header line buffered into hdr_buf without advancing istream.pos. A MIME
part with many short folded header lines could drive thousands of
recursion frames before the 32 kB cap flushes. Production -O2 usually
tail-call-optimizes this away, but -O0/-O1/sanitizer builds do not.

Move the per-block work into i_stream_binary_converter_read_block() and
drive it from a loop in i_stream_binary_converter_read(), so a block that
produces no output reads the next block instead of recursing.
